Suicide Rates Among Black Women Rose Over 2 Decades
Suicide rates among Black women increased from 1999 to 2020, especially among teens and young adults, according to an analysis of national data. Disabled LGBTQ+ Youth At Greater Risk Of Suicide Than Their Peers, Study Finds
A report released this week by a youth suicide prevention group found that young LGBTQ+ people who are disabled have higher rates of mental health issues and are at greater risk of suicide compared to their non-disabled peers. Family Gun Culture May Play a Role in Teens’ Risk of Firearm Suicide
SAN FRANCISCO — Many teens who died by firearm suicide grew up in gun-owning families, according to a small psychological autopsy study. Suicide Rose in 2021 After Curious Decline in 2020
Suicide rates inched up slightly from 2020 to 2021, driven primarily by a higher rate of male suicides, according to provisional data from the CDC’s National Center for Health Statistics. New ‘988’ Number For Suicide Prevention Hotline To Launch Nationwide
A shorter number to access the National Suicide Prevention Lifeline hotline is set to go into effect Saturday. Those experiencing a mental health crisis will be able to dial the three-digit number ― 988 ― to access the all-hours free and confidential emotional support hotline.
